CORE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2016 in Review
206 of the 3,748 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Core Mark Holding Co., Inc. (CORE) for Q2 2016, worth a combined $2.14B — up 13% from $1.89B a quarter earlier.
Buyers outnumbered sellers: 39 funds opened new CORE positions and 6 closed out — a net gain of 33 holders — while 65 added to existing stakes and 75 trimmed.
The largest buyer was Macquarie Group, adding an estimated $35.4M. The largest seller was Northern Trust, cutting an estimated $38M.
